The Explorers' Club Special: April 1916

Operation AXIOM: The World War
In April 1916, the "world blood-pump" at Verdun continued & Irish nationalists rebelled against the British Empire; in the "Chemists' War," offense (poison gas) still held the advantage over defense (gas masks); & the Anglo-Indian force besieged at Kut surrendered to the Ottomans, who treated the defeated commander as a celebrity & let most of his men die of maltreatment.
